Output e77e8365ad84f79279b6e65116e45d434b38476cebb3b44141a9c13d22b50da5:42

value
18084605
script pubkey
OP_0 OP_PUSHBYTES_20 c89ad834242421fc6410e6d6f28c94894a718747
address
bc1qezddsdpyysslceqsumt09ry53998rp68gehdt9
transaction
e77e8365ad84f79279b6e65116e45d434b38476cebb3b44141a9c13d22b50da5
spent
true